Minnesota T-Wolves vs Boston Celtics

Choke

The T-Wolves were dominating this game. They had full control and then they lost it, got it back, and then lost it again. The T-Wolves again caught the Celtics starting slow and jumped out to a lead. The T-Wolves led by as many as 17 in the 3rd and with 7:04 left they led by 15. Then Jayson Tatum went off with 17 points in the 3rd and he helped the Celtics trail by just 5 entering the 4th. The Celtics run continued as they just dominated, getting stops and scores at will. With 3:26 left the T-Wolves trailed by 11 and the game was over. Or not. A 15-4 led by D’Angelo Russell forced OT. Russell banked in the tying 3 with 8.6 seconds left and now Minnesota had some life. Just for them to allow 21 points in OT and lose. All of that for nothing.

30-12-7 for Towns as he was dominating whoever Boston threw at him. Edwards had a very efficient 24-5-5 as he has been getting better shots and becoming a better passer. 26 from D-Lo off the bench as he has been solid since coming back from that knee injury. But the T-Wolves defense was awful. Jayson Tatum really only got 50 because he was wide open so many times. The defense will have to improve in their rebuild for them to go anywhere.


Good, But I’m Not Impressed

Coming back from down 17 in the 2nd is impressive, don’t get me wrong. But that first half was awful and even then this game went to OT when Boston was up double-digits with 3:26 left in the 4th. Still wanting more, but a win is a win. Jayson Tatum was the only guy who had things going in the 1st half and he carried that over into the 3rd with 17 more points. He was excellent, getting to the rim and taking smart shots for once. The Celtics cut the lead to 5 entering the 4th and then they just controlled things, getting stops and stretching the lead to double digits with 3:26 left.

But that wasn’t good enough for Boston, they really had to give their fans heart troubles. The T-Wolves hit some 3’s, including a D’Angelo Russell bank 3 with 8.6 seconds left and just like that we headed to OT. But in OT it was more offense. Everybody got involved as Boston scored 21 points in OT to get the win, scoring 145 points in the process.

Jayson Tatum had a career-high 53 points and 10 rebounds on 16/25 shooting, 6/10 3-PT, 15/16 from the line. You have no idea how happy I am. Tatum usually never gets to the line and he got there 16 times. Now that’s being aggressive. He put the 3-PT shooting on top of his driving ability for once and look at the results.

Brown had an efficient 26 points and Marcus Smart added 24. Kemba even had 17 as the Big 3 was pretty good for once. The Celtics hit 19 3-pointers as their offense was so good. They didn’t even have Evan Fournier.

Tatum becomes the youngest Celtics player with 50 in a game and the first Celtic since Larry Bard in 1989 to have a 50/10 game.


Memphis Grizzlies vs New York Knicks

Choke

The Grizzlies were playing so well. Their shooting in the first half was on point and the only reason it wasn’t a complete blowout was that the Knicks bench was very good. The Grizzlies led by 13 with 6:10 to go in the 4th. What could go wrong? Everything apparently. Julius Randle and company got some stops and trimmed the lead. 3 RJ Barrett free throws with 37 seconds left tied the game. The Grizzlies led by two with 14.6 seconds left, just to let RJ Barrett drive right down the rim to score and force OT.

OT was a high scoring affair but the Grizzlies fell behind and they couldn’t keep up, blowing the game.

Ja Morant had 26 points and 6 assists, Dillon Brooks had 23 points and 5 assists, Jonas Valanciunas had 20 points and 14 rebounds, Anderson had 15-6-5 and Desmond Bane had 16. You held Julius Randle scoreless in the first half. And you lose. That’s a bit of a yikes.


Hail The Bench

I’m going over the whole game but the reason this game was in striking distance was the Knick bench. When your All-Star scores zero points in the first half, that’s usually a bad thing. But the Knicks kept holding on for dear life and their run late gave them a chance in OT. RJ Barrett scored 5 in the final minute to force OT and then the Knicks were great. Scoring on almost every possession, they couldn’t be stopped and they got the come from behind win.

RJ Barrett had 20 points and Randle had 15 points, 10 rebounds, and 11 assists. That’s all cool, but give thanks to the bench. 19 for D-Rose, 19 for Burks (9 in OT), and 20 IQ. Those 3 alone scored 58 points and the bench unit in whole scored 72 points. They were great and the main reason the Knicks won this game.


Chicago Bulls vs Atlanta Hawks

Zach Lavine Is Not Enough?

Zach Lavine had a first half for the ages. 13/19 shooting, 7/9 from 3 with 39 points, the 3rd most points in a first half in the last 25 years. He scored 25 straight points in the 2nd quarter. He had a career-high 50 points, 8 rebounds, and 5 assists. Vucevic added 25 points. Loss.

The Bulls scored just 42 points in the 2nd half and got outscored by 25. Other than Lavine and Vucevic’s 75 combined points, there wasn’t much scoring. Meanwhile the Hawks had 3 guys over 20 points and they ran by the Bulls for the win. So much for the performance Zach


Take That Lavine

While Lavine and Vucevic were trying to carry the Bulls, the Hawks just dominated the 2nd half. The 3-PT shot was again not falling but Trae Young had 42 points, 8 rebounds, and 9 assists. Capela had 22 points and 10 rebounds and Gallinari had 20 off the bench. The Hawks outscored the Bulls by 25 in the 2nd half after getting dominated by Lavine in the first half. Not a bad win at all.

Washington Wizards vs Golden State Warriors

Hail To The Warriors Late Game Execution

A thank you would go a long way.


Free Steph

The Warriors are so bad. Look at this late game execution:
Up by 3 with 19.5 seconds left
Westbrook 3, miss
Allow offensive rebound to Beal
Wiggins fouls him – 4-PT play
Down 1 with 6.1 seconds left, Damion Lee has a layup attempt at the rim. Instead passes straight to Beal
Down 3, Curry miss, lose

I have a lot of problems with this. First of all, why not foul when up 3. It’s much safer and prevents stuff like that happening. Secondly, why is Damion Lee getting the ball late. It’s Curry or bust in that situation. Why would Lee even pass it if he even got the ball, he had a layup. The Warriors need every win they can get and they just threw one away.
